Authentic Flavours: The Mee Sua & Chicken Cutlet

The litmus test for any Taiwanese eatery is their Oyster Mee Sua, and Xi Men Jie does not disappoint. The vermicelli is perfectly braised in a thick, savoury broth with just the right amount of garlic and vinegar. The oysters are fresh, providing that essential burst of brine that balances the richness of the soup. It is the kind of comfort food that warms the soul on a rainy afternoon in Simei.

Then there is the Crispy Chicken Cutlet. Generously seasoned with five-spice powder and chili, the exterior is incredibly crunchy while the meat remains juicy inside. More Than Just Snacks

While street snacks are the draw, Xi Men Jie also offers substantial rice sets that are perfect for a proper lunch or dinner. Their Braised Pork Rice (Lu Rou Fan) features tender, melt-in-your-mouth pork belly over a bed of fluffy rice, soaked in a fragrant dark soy gravy. It’s simple, effective, and highly addictive.
